[SR-Dev] git:master: pv: doc updated

Daniel-Constantin Mierla miconda at gmail.com
Sun May 3 14:48:01 CEST 2009


Module: sip-router
Branch: master
Commit: 941c2ca3e031a1ad100ed92ce4e7447c0dfe3ea1
URL:    http://git.sip-router.org/cgi-bin/gitweb.cgi/sip-router/?a=commit;h=941c2ca3e031a1ad100ed92ce4e7447c0dfe3ea1

Author: Daniel-Constantin Mierla <miconda at gmail.com>
Committer: Daniel-Constantin Mierla <miconda at gmail.com>
Date:   Sun May  3 14:47:21 2009 +0200

pv: doc updated

---

 modules_k/pv/README           |   31 +++++++++++++++++++++++--------
 modules_k/pv/doc/pv_admin.xml |   19 +++++++++++++++++++
 2 files changed, 42 insertions(+), 8 deletions(-)

diff --git a/modules_k/pv/README b/modules_k/pv/README
index 9c6ef99..6b9b892 100644
--- a/modules_k/pv/README
+++ b/modules_k/pv/README
@@ -28,6 +28,7 @@ Daniel-Constantin Mierla
 
               3.1. shvset (string)
               3.2. varset (string)
+              3.3. avp_aliases (string)
 
         4. Exported Functions
 
@@ -43,10 +44,11 @@ Daniel-Constantin Mierla
 
    1.1. shvset parameter usage
    1.2. varset parameter usage
-   1.3. pv_isset usage
-   1.4. pv_unset usage
-   1.5. shv_set usage
-   1.6. shv_get usage
+   1.3. avp_aliases parameter usage
+   1.4. pv_isset usage
+   1.5. pv_unset usage
+   1.6. shv_set usage
+   1.7. shv_get usage
 
 Chapter 1. Admin Guide
 
@@ -62,6 +64,7 @@ Chapter 1. Admin Guide
 
         3.1. shvset (string)
         3.2. varset (string)
+        3.3. avp_aliases (string)
 
    4. Exported Functions
 
@@ -99,6 +102,7 @@ Chapter 1. Admin Guide
 
    3.1. shvset (string)
    3.2. varset (string)
+   3.3. avp_aliases (string)
 
 3.1. shvset (string)
 
@@ -142,6 +146,17 @@ modparam("pv", "varset", "init=i:1")
 modparam("pv", "varset", "gw=s:sip:11.11.11.11;transport=tcp")
 ...
 
+3.3. avp_aliases (string)
+
+   Define aliases for PV AVP names.
+
+   Default value is NULL.
+
+   Example 1.3. avp_aliases parameter usage
+...
+modparam("pv","avp_aliases","email=s:email_addr;tmp=i:100")
+...
+
 4. Exported Functions
 
    4.1. pv_isset(pvar)
@@ -156,7 +171,7 @@ modparam("pv", "varset", "gw=s:sip:11.11.11.11;transport=tcp")
 
    This function can be used from ANY_ROUTE.
 
-   Example 1.3. pv_isset usage
+   Example 1.4. pv_isset usage
 ...
 if(pv_isset("$avp("s:x")"))
 {
@@ -173,7 +188,7 @@ if(pv_isset("$avp("s:x")"))
 
    This function can be used from ANY_ROUTE.
 
-   Example 1.4. pv_unset usage
+   Example 1.5. pv_unset usage
 ...
 pv_unset("$avp("s:x")");
 ...
@@ -201,7 +216,7 @@ pv_unset("$avp("s:x")");
                 _value_
                 _empty_line_
 
-   Example 1.5. shv_set usage
+   Example 1.6. shv_set usage
 ...
 $ kamctl fifo shv_set debug int 0
 ...
@@ -219,7 +234,7 @@ $ kamctl fifo shv_set debug int 0
                 _name_
                 _empty_line_
 
-   Example 1.6. shv_get usage
+   Example 1.7. shv_get usage
 ...
 $ kamctl fifo shv_get debug
 $ kamctl fifo shv_get
diff --git a/modules_k/pv/doc/pv_admin.xml b/modules_k/pv/doc/pv_admin.xml
index f8b50ad..f6d42cf 100644
--- a/modules_k/pv/doc/pv_admin.xml
+++ b/modules_k/pv/doc/pv_admin.xml
@@ -124,6 +124,25 @@ modparam("pv", "varset", "gw=s:sip:11.11.11.11;transport=tcp")
 </programlisting>
 	    </example>
 	</section>
+		<section>
+			<title><varname>avp_aliases</varname> (string)</title>
+			<para>
+			Define aliases for PV AVP names.
+			</para>
+			<para>
+				<emphasis>
+					Default value is NULL.
+				</emphasis>
+			</para>
+			<example>
+				<title><varname>avp_aliases</varname> parameter usage</title>
+				<programlisting format="linespecific">
+...
+modparam("pv","avp_aliases","email=s:email_addr;tmp=i:100")
+...
+				</programlisting>
+			</example>
+		</section>
 	</section>
 	<section>
 	<title>Exported Functions</title>




More information about the sr-dev mailing list